TASK SHEET 1OBJECTIVEFrom the book ‘Networking and IOT’ you will be applying your theory knowledge gained to achieve the following Student Learning Outcomes (SLOs):

From ‘Unit 1 – Introduction to Computer Networks’: describe a computer network explain what information security is describe different types of hackers explain what a network topology is discuss the advantages and disadvantages of computer networks list computer networking media explain transmission bandwidth and duplex

From ‘Unit 2 – Network Models, Hardware, Protocols and Binary’: discuss the differences between peer-to-peer and client-server network models. state the purpose of network hardware. describe a network protocol. explain how data packets move across a network.

You will then practically design a LAN using network media and devices such as a switch, PCs and laptops and check the bandwidth between the devices.

EQUIPMENT REQUIREMENTSTerm book; pen/pencil, laptop/computer; Cisco Packet Tracer Software 7.x.

TASK INTRODUCTIONIn Part A, you will answer various theory questions covering unit 1 (Introduction to Computer Networks) of the book.In Part B, you will answer various theory questions covering unit 2 (Network Models, Hardware and Protocols) of the book.In Part C, you will design a LAN using a switch, two PCs and two laptops using the network simulating program, Cisco Packet Tracer
